As an international student, you may find yourself in an environment that may be unfamiliar and sometimes alienating to you: People behave differently from you are used to, misunderstandings and irritations occur that are difficult to interpret, contact and relationships run according to unfamiliar hidden rules and dynamics, and your own goals are not so easily achieved as usual. This makes life in a new environment sometimes interesting and instructive, but often also exhausting and stressful. This transcultural training is intended to help you understand cultural differences and further develop transcultural skills to make everyday life in Germany successful and even more pleasant.
What you are going to experience:
- Share cultural stories: Share personal experiences and reflect on critical intercultural incidents.
- Discover our diversity: Experience how different the cultural backgrounds are in our group and find common ground.
- Perception and bias: Recognize how our behavior, judgments, and stereotypes develop—and how they can influence conflict.
- Understanding values and norms: Explore cultural values and their significance for your own thoughts and actions.
- Practical exercises: Train communication techniques and conflict resolution strategies for intercultural situations.
- Develop new thinking: Learn how transcultural learning helps you find innovative solutions to challenges.
